/**
* A Crash Visualiser editor. Editor contains seven tab pages:
* General, Call Stack, Codesegments, Registers, Traces, Errors & Warnings and XML.
*
* Summary page contains summary data of the crash and crash reason
* and description.
*
* Call Stack page contains call stack data if available. Codesegments page
* contains crash time loaded codesegments. Registers page has register
* values and CPSR details. Traces page has OST traces and event log.
*
* Errors & Warnings page contains all error and warning messages which
* may have occurred during the xml file creation.
*
* XML tab page contains the raw xml data as an xml tree.
*
*/
